    EVALUASI PENYELENGGARAAN PROGRAM PENDIDIKAN ANAK USIA DINI PADA TAMAN PENITIPAN ANAK DI KOTA MAKASSAR

    Get PDF
    This study aims to determine the implementation of early childhood education programs (PAUD) in a daycare in the city of Makassar, which includes; (1) description of the components of the PAUD program implementation in terms of the fulfillment of the education component at the input stage, the stage of the process and the outcome stage; (2) map of the component of PAUD program implementation in review of rationalization in compliance with PAUD Standards, Minimum Service Standards, Ministry of Education and Culture Policy on the implementation of ECD and eligibility criteria established; (3) the success of PAUD program in terms of achievement of early childhood development. This type of research is a qualitative description with evaluation method, Model Countenance, which includes evaluation of antecedent’s, transactions, and outcomes. Research subjects Unit PAUD, Educators (PAUD Teachers/ Teacher Assistant/ Teacher Young Companion) and Education Personnel (Principal/ Chairman/ Management and Administrative Staff). Data collection techniques with observation, interview and documentation. Data analysis with interactive analysis model. The result of the research show that the “Jasmine” Dharma WanitaPersatuan of the State University of Makassar (TPA “Melati” DWP UNM) as a whole the component of management, facilities and infrastructure, educational staff and instructional support, learning planning, learning implementation, learning evaluation and the level of development achievement children are in the “good” category while the learner, educator, financing, curriculum are in the “less” category. Component development program “very good” category, and the assessment of sufficient category learning and supervision of learning “less” category. NurulFikri Makassar Islamic School Makassar – Full day Program (SIT NurulFikri Makassar- Full day Program) as a whole is categorized as “very good”. Among the components of management, educators, learning support, program development, learning planning, implementation of learning, learning evaluation, learning assessment and the level of child development achievement categorized as “excellent”, students, facilities and infrastructure, education staff, curriculum, “good“ and financing categorized ”enough”

    Ion funnel quadrupole time of Flight mass spectrometry: optimization for achieving all ion MS/MS and pseudo MSn

    Get PDF
    An attempt has been made to study and understand Ion funnel technology for improved detection and measurement capabilities of ions originating from small molecules. Different ways to create and study collision induced fragments have been explored and strategies to achieve various kinds of all ions MS/MS have been discussed. We observed that stability of ions in the system is largely controlled by the funnel exit DC voltage and Rf voltages of the low pressure funnel also contributes to the collision induced dissociation of the ions. An appropriate mix of in source collision energy coupled with Funnel exit DC voltage and low pressure funnel Rf voltage can induce extensive fragmentation of the ions mimicking several stages of MS/MS simultaneously

    Transformation of 17a-methyltestosterone in aquatic-sediment systems

    Get PDF
    Two sediment samples that differed with respect to total organic carbon and texture (“sand” and “clay”) were exposed to radio inert 17a-methyltestosterone (MT) or [14C]-radiolabeled 17a-methyltestosterone (14C-MT), under both aerobic and anaerobic conditions, for up to 56 days, to characterize the fate of MT in the aquatic environment. Radio inert MT was quantified by a highly sensitive liquid chromatography/mass spectrometry (LCMS) method and radioactive MT was quantified by HPLC using an in-line flow liquid scintillation counter (LSC). Thedata suggest that MT entering the aquatic environment is converted into metabolites that become tightly associated with the sediment. Half-lives for MT dissipation in the sediment systems ranged from 2-9 days, depending on the sediment type and the presence of oxygen. Sediment type had little effect on MT dissipation. The mineralization of MT under aerobic conditions was low (<9% conversion of MT to CO2)

    EFEKTIVITAS PENERAPAN MODEL PEMBELAJARAN SCIENCE TECHNOLOGY AND SOCIETY (STS) TERHADAP PENINGKATAN KEMAMPUAN BERPIKIR TINGKAT TINGGI: Studi Kuasi Eksperimen Pada Mata Pelajaran IPA terhadap Siswa Kelas VII SMP Negeri 26 Kota Bandung

    Get PDF
    Sejalan dengan tantangan pendidikan abad 21, upaya peningkatan keterampilan kognitif seperti berpikir tingkat tinggi menjadi fokus perhatian pendidikan kini. Berpikir tingkat tinggi sebagai keterampilan yang sifatnya dapat dipelajari juga diajarkan, memberi kesempatan pendidikan Indonesia untuk berbenah diri dalam membentuk SDM yang berkemampuan Higher Order Thinking Skill (HOTS). Namun praktik di lapangan membuktikan, keterampilan ini masih belum dilatihkan dengan baik di sekolah. Penelitian ini bertujuan untuk mendeskripsikan efektivitas penerapan model pembelajaran Science Technology and Society (STS) terhadap peningkatan kemampuan berpikir tingkat tinggi siswa pada mata pelajaran IPA kelas VII di SMP Negeri 26 Bandung. Rumusan masalah umum penelitian ini, yaitu: bagaimana efektivitas penerapan model pembelajaran Science Technology and Society (STS) terhadap peningkatan kemampuan berpikir tingkat tinggi siswa pada mata pelajaran IPA kelas VII di SMP Negeri 26 Bandung? Adapun rumusan masalah penelitian secara khusus, yaitu: apakah terdapat peningkatan kemampuan berpikir tingkat tinggi siswa yang signifikan pada aspek menganalisis (C4), aspek mengevaluasi (C5), dan aspek mengkreasi (C6) antara sebelum dan setelah diterapkannya model pembelajaran Science Technology and Society (STS) pada mata pelajaran IPA kelas VII di SMP Negeri 26 Bandung? Metode penelitian yang digunakan adalah kuasi eksperimen, dengan desain penelitian One Group Time Series. Data penelitian dikumpulkan melalui tes bentuk uraian non-objektif (BUNO) dan tes unjuk kerja (produk). Teknik pengambilan sampel menggunakan teknik Probability Sampling, dengan kategori Cluster Sampling. Hasil penelitian menunjukan bahwa, penerapan model pembelajaran STS efektif dalam meningkatkan kemampuan berpikir tingkat tinggi siswa pada mata pelajaran IPA pokok bahasan Pencemaran Lingkungan di kelas VII SMP Negeri 26 Bandung. Hal tersebut dibuktikan dengan adanya peningkatan yang signifikan pada skor rata-rata (pre-test = 31,84) ke (post-test = 46,82), dengan (gain = 14,98) setelah diterapkannya model pembelajaran STS. Kata Kunci: Model Pembelajaran Science Technology and Society (STS), Berpikir Tingkat Tinggi, Mata Pelajaran Ilmu Pengetahuan Alam. In accordance with the challenges of education in the 21st century, efforts to enhance the cognitive skills such as high-order thinking becomes the main focus of education nowadays. High-order thinking as a skill which can be learned in nature is also taught by many people, giving Indonesia's education the opportunities to improve themselves in forming human resources with Higher Order Thinking Skill (HOTS). But the reality proved that the skill have not been trained properly in school. This research was aimed to describe the effectiveness on the application of Science Technology and Society (STS) learning model towards the enhancement of students' high-order thinking skills in the science subjects of grade VII in SMP Negeri 26 Bandung. The formulation of the problem in this research is: how is the effectiveness on the application of Science Technology and Society (STS) learning model towards the enhancement of high-order thinking skills on the students of grade VII in SMP Negeri 26 Bandung in science subject? The formulation of research problems in particular, is: whether there is a significant increase in the students' high-order thinking skills on the aspects of analyzing (C4), evaluating (C5), and creating (C6) between the prior and after the implementation of Science Technology and Society (STS) learning model on the science subject of grade VII in SMP Negeri 26 Bandung? The research method used is quasi experimental, with the research design of One Group Time Series. The research data was collected through non-objective form of explanation test (BUNO) and performance test (product). The sampling technique used is the probability sampling technique, with cluster sampling category. The results indicated that, the application of STS learning model is effective in enhancing the students' high-order thinking on the science subjects in the discussion of Environmental Pollution on grade VII of SMP Negeri 26 Bandung. This is proved by a significant increase in the mean score of pre-test = 31.84 to post-test = 46.82, with the gain = 14.98 after the application of the STS learning model. Keywords: Science Technology and Society (STS) Learning Model, High-Order Thinking, Science Subjects

    Development and validation of a High performance liquid chromatography- Mass spectrometry method for 17a-methyltestosterone in Aquatic water systems

    Get PDF
    17a-Methyltestosterone is used as feed additive to manipulate the gender of fish for aquaculture. Earlier a simple, yet specific and robust validated high performance liquid chromatographic method has been developed for the determination of 17a-methyltestosterone in fish feed. The present work describes a highly sensitive and robust Liquid Chromatography-Mass Spectrometry method for the quantitation of 17a-methyltestosterone in aquatic water systems using 17â-hydroxy-3â-methoxyandrost-5-en-7-one as internal standard. The method was validated in the concentration range of 0.2 to 25 ng of 17a-methyltestosterone on column leading to a limit of quantitation of 0.08 ppb or 0.08 mg/L in water, and has potential to increase the limit of detection and quantitation by an order of magnitude, if required

    Physical Feasibility Study of Agroforestry Farm Systems to Support Sustainable Agriculture in Konaweha Sub Watershed of Southeast Sulawesi

    Full text link
    The farming systems in Konaweha watershed are mostly mixed garden that are partly managed intensively as wellas traditionally. The objectives of this research were to identify and classify agroforestry systems that were practicedby farmers, to study the effect of the agroforestry systems on soil properties, hydrological indicators, and erosion,as well as to analyze farm management feasibility of agroforestry systems to establish sustainable agriculturesystem. The study was carried out in Konaweha watershed, Southeast Sulawesi. The results indicated thatagroforestry systems in this area were devided into four types i.e. sylvopastoral-perennial crops with pasture,agrosylvicultural-perennial crops, agrosylvicultural-multystrata systems, and sylvopastoral-multystrata systems.The four types of agroforestry systems significantly increased the soil aggregate stability, soil porosity at 30 cm indepth, organic matter, soil organic carbon, and microorganisms population. In addition, the agroforestry haddecreased runoff and erosion significantly. Therefore, the erosion rate from the four types of agroforestry systemwas below the value of tolerated soil loss (TSL), except that of agrosylvicultural-perennial crops with an elevationof > 30%.     Pengaruh Sales Promotion, Kepercayaan dan E-Service Quality Terhadap Keputusan Pembelian Online di Tokopedia

    Get PDF
    This research was conducted to determine and analyze the influence of sales promotion, trust and e-service quality on online purchasing decisions. This research used quantitative methods. The data collection technique in this research uses a questionnaire. A sample of 190 was carried out using purposive sampling. Multiple linear regression analysis technique. The research results found that sales promotion had a positive and significant effect on purchasing decisions, trust had a positive and significant effect on purchasing decisions and e-service quality had a positive and significant effect on purchasing decisions
